Today, we learned about what fire needs to keep burning: fuel and oxygen.
We lit a candle in a dish of water and covered the candle with a glass. The flame extinguished as the oxygen was depleted. At the same time, water was drawn into the glass to fill the space the air had left.

Fascinating stuff for our big boy and we extended the experiment further to test it with multiple candles (the flames extinguished faster and drew even more water into the glass).
